With the 2025 NFL regular season schedule now released, it feels like a good time to break out the calendar and start circling some dates. For the Detroit Lions and their 12 nationally televised games , it looks like it could be another exciting year.
They get out of the gates with a tough stretch including a couple of NFC North foes, followed by a trip to Maryland to play the Baltimore Ravens on “Monday Night Football” in Week 3. There is the Week 6 return to Arrowhead to play the Kansas City Chiefs , a clash with the defending Super Bowl Champion Philadelphia Eagles in Week 11.
The schedule appears to be pretty daunting as we sit here in May, but there are certainly a lot of intriguing matchups.
